parameters for the IGMP configuration:
Select the radio button to enable IGMP querier. IGMP snoop querier is used to
keep host memberships alive. It is primarily used in a network where there is
a multicast streaming server, hosts subscribed to the server and no IGMP
querier present. The access point can perform the IGMP querier role. An IGMP
querier sends out periodic IGMP query packets. Interested hosts reply with an
IGMP report packet. IGMP snooping is only conducted on wireless radios.
IGMP multicast packets are flooded on wired ports, unless there is a host ready
for receiving mulitcast traffic. IGMP membership is also learnt on it and only if
present, then forwarded on that port. An AP71xx model access point can also
be an IGMP querier.
Use the spinner control to set the IGMP version compatibility to either version
1, 2 or 3. The default setting is 3.
Sets the IGMP query interval used only when the querier functionality is
enabled. Define an interval value in Seconds, Minutes or Hours up to a
maximum of 5 hours. The default value is 60 seconds
Sets the IGMP robustness variable. The robustness variable is a way of
indicating how susceptible the subnet is to lost packets. IGMP can recover
from robustness variable minus 1 lost IGMP packets. Define a robustness
variable between 1 - 7. The default robustness value is 2.
Specify the maximum time (from 1 - 25 seconds) before sending a responding
report. When no reports are received from a radio, radio information is
removed from the snooping table. The access point only forwards multicast
packets to radios present in the snooping table. For IGMP reports from wired
ports, the access point forwards these reports to the multicast router ports.
The default setting is 10 seconds.
Specify an interval in either Seconds (60 - 300) or Minutes (1 - 5) to set a
timeout interval for other querier resources. The default setting is 1 minute.
